
A strong cordon is being made for the security of the devotees in the outer cordon of the Mahakumbh Mela area. Under this, 13 temporary police stations and 23 posts have been established in Commissionerate Prayagraj. With the construction of new temporary police stations, there will be 57 police stations in the Commissionerate instead of 44. Security arrangements are being made by dividing the city and rural areas into eight zones and 18 sectors.
Police officials say that new temporary police stations and posts have been built to safely transport the devotees coming from railway stations, bus stands, airports, and other routes to the fair area. Apart from this, paramilitary forces, PAC, bomb disposal squad, and other forces will also be deployed.
10 thousand police forces are being deployed
About 10 thousand police forces are being deployed in the urban and rural areas of Prayagraj Commissionerate Police. More than 40 crore devotees are expected to come to the Mahakumbh Mela. Along with ensuring that the pilgrims reach the fair safely and smoothly, a foolproof plan has been prepared for their safe return home.
Police force kept in reserve.
The Commissionerate Police also has an important role in the seven-circle security circle of Maha Kumbh, which will work on the outer cordon. Under this, temporary police stations and posts have been set up in the city and rural areas while increasing the infrastructure facilities and manpower. PAC, NDRF, CPMF, BDDS, AS Check Team will be on alert. The police force will also be kept in reserve in the city and rural areas.
Police stations and posts on major routes
Various routes to go and return to the Kumbh Mela area have been marked. Temporary police stations and posts have been set up mainly on these routes. The police force is being deployed here so that the traffic system remains smooth and the safety of the devotees is also ensured. Additional SP has been made in charge in the zone and Deputy SP in the sector.
